HSBeaconSettings class
Beacon Settings overrides
Constructors
- HSBeaconSettings.new({required String beaconId, bool debugLogging = false, String? beaconTitle, bool? docsEnabled, bool? messagingEnabled, bool? chatEnabled, bool enablePreviousMessages = true, HSBeaconFocusMode? focusMode})
Properties
- beaconId ↔ String
-
The Beacon ID to use.
getter/setter pair
- beaconTitle ↔ String?
-
The title used in the main Beacon interface. This is Support by default.
getter/setter pair
- chatEnabled ↔ bool?
-
Disable the Chat integration manually if it’s enabled in the Beacon config.
This will not enable Chat if it’s disabled in the config.
getter/setter pair
- debugLogging ↔ bool
-
Turn Logging on/off (should be disabled in production)
getter/setter pair
- docsEnabled ↔ bool?
-
Disable the Docs integration manually if it’s enabled in the Beacon config.
This will not enable Docs if it’s disabled in the config.
getter/setter pair
- enablePreviousMessages ↔ bool
-
Disable previous messages manually if messaging is enabled in the Beacon config.
getter/setter pair
- focusMode ↔ HSBeaconFocusMode?
-
If your Beacon has Docs and Messaging (email or chat) enabled, this mode controls the user experience of the beacon
getter/setter pair
- hashCode → int
-
The hash code for this object.
no setterinherited
- messagingEnabled ↔ bool?
-
Disable the contact options manually if it’s enabled in the Beacon config.
This will not enable the contact options if it’s disabled in the config.
getter/setter pair
